Forever Is Only a Word

Forever is only a word,
It is always meant to be heard,
But as I look back I would have preferred,
To think it had never occurred.



Love is only a thought,
I could never imagine what it brought,
Because of it, I have become distraught,
But without it, I would never have fought.
